    Item 8.01

    Other Events

    On October 30, 2025, Hubbell Incorporated (the “Company”) entered into an underwriting agreement (the “Underwriting Agreement”) with BofA Securities, Inc., HSBC Securities (USA) Inc. and J.P. Morgan Securities LLC, as representatives of the several underwriters named in Schedule I thereto (collectively, the “Underwriters”), relating to the Company’s public offering of $400,000,000 aggregate principal amount of its 4.800% Senior Notes due 2035 (the “Notes”). The Company expects to use the net proceeds from the offering of the Notes, together with cash on hand, to redeem in full all of the Company’s outstanding 3.350% Senior Notes due 2026 in an aggregate principal amount of $400,000,000, which have a stated maturity date of March 1, 2026, and to pay any premium and accrued interest in respect thereof.

    The offering of the Notes was made pursuant to the Company’s shelf registration statement on Form S-3 (Registration No. 333-289041), filed with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(the “SEC”) on July 29, 2025. The Company expects the offering of the Notes to close on November 14, 2025, subject to customary closing conditions.

    Pursuant to the Underwriting Agreement, the Company agreed to sell the Notes to the Underwriters and the Underwriters agreed to purchase the Notes for resale to the public. The Underwriting Agreement includes customary representations, warranties and covenants by the Company. The Underwriting Agreement also provides for customary indemnification by each of the Company and the Underwriters against certain liabilities and customary contribution provisions in respect of those liabilities.

    The foregoing description of the Underwriting Agreement does not purport to be complete and is qualified in its entirety by reference to the Underwriting Agreement, which is filed as Exhibit 1.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and is incorporated herein by reference.

    Also on October 30, 2025, the Company issued a press release announcing the pricing of the Notes, which press release is filed as Exhibit 99.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and is incorporated herein by reference.

    Hubbell Incorporated Declares 8% Dividend Increase

    Shelton, CT, Oct. 24,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The Board of Directors of Hubbell Incorporated (NYSE:HUBB) today declared a 8% increase in its common stock dividend rate. The new annual payment of $5.68 per share, or $1.42 per quarter, compares to the former rate of $5.28 per share, or $1.32 per quarter. The dividend will be paid on December 15, 2025 to shareholders of record on November 28, 2025. Hubbell Incorporated is a leading manufacturer of utility and electrical solutions enabling customers to operate critical infrastructure reliably and efficiently.
